The Band Almighty’s “By My Side” taps into something timeless, something people don’t just listen to, but lean on. Released November 19, 2025, this single folds Christian-contemporary warmth into a country-leaning storytelling style that feels instantly familiar, like a voice you’ve trusted for years. It’s a song for anyone who’s ever hit a low point, looked up, and quietly asked, “God, are You still here?” The song answers that question without hesitation.
What makes “By My Side” hit so deeply is how transparently it follows a real human journey. These lyrics aren’t polished “Sunday best” testimonies, they trace the rough edges: secondhand clothes, messy families, wandering teenage years, broken promises, and the long list of nights spent trying to be okay. It’s honest without being heavy-handed, and that’s exactly why it connects.

As the verses move from childhood to adulthood, each chapter gets its own emotional texture. You can almost picture the scenes: fogged-up bus windows, late-night sirens, family dinners where everyone’s swallowing their frustration. The writing builds like a memoir in motion, each line nudging you toward that turning point, when Jesus finally steps in not as a distant idea, but as a companion.
And when the chorus rises? That’s the moment everything shifts. “When I let Jesus walk By My Side, mercy rolled in like a turning tide.” It’s the kind of line that sits with you long after the song ends. Musically, the band keeps everything warm and steady, acoustic-driven, hopeful, rooted in classic Christian-contemporary softness with a touch of country grit. It never overshadows the message; it carries it.
